Minnesota Governor’s Fishing Opener will be in Cross Lake in 2025

Governor Tim Walz has announced the 77th Minnesota Governor’s Fishing Opener will take place in Crosslake on May 9-10, 2025. Crookston City Council approves 2025 Levy, Budget, 5-Year capital plan and more

The Crookston City Council had its final meeting of 2024 on Monday and approved the 2025 levy, the 2025 budget, an IRP loan, and much more.
